@swedishfish: I got the Ameda Purely Yours because my insurance would not cover the Medela pumps. I hear good things about both. Some people like the Ameda because it is a closed system. (Apparently an occasional problem with mold in the Medela tubes because of condensation...but someone on here said the tubes can be easily replaced and aquarium tubing is apparently a perfect fit and cheaper to boot!) If I had a choice, I probably would have gone with the Medela for no other reason than that's what most people seem to have.
